In this episode, Dave Jenkins explains how Scripture shapes the daily decisions of the Christian life. Drawing from Psalm 119:105, Romans 12:1–2, and James 1:22–25, this episode shows how God's Word illuminates our path, renews our minds, and calls us to obedience. Scripture was not given merely to inform belief but to direct daily living. Listeners will be encouraged to move beyond hearing the Word to applying it in everyday choices, relationships, priorities, and responses. Self-Denial and Following Christ

Jesus calls His followers to deny themselves, take up their cross daily, and follow Him. In this episode of Contending for the Word Q&A, Dave Jenkins explains Luke 9:23-24 and shows why self-denial is an essential part of Christian discipleship. This episode clarifies what self-denial is and what it is not. Rather than rejecting God's good gifts, self-denial means refusing to place our desires above God's will and submitting every area of life to the authority of Jesus Christ. As Jesus teaches, true life is not found through self-rule or self-expression, but through surrender to Him. Christians discover lasting freedom, purpose, and joy when they follow Christ and trust His Word. Identity in Christ Alone

One of the most common messages in modern culture is this: follow your desires, look within, and define yourself according to your feelings. But Scripture presents a very different foundation for identity. In this episode of Contending for the Word Q&A, Dave Jenkins examines what the Bible teaches about identity and explains why our identity is ultimately found in Christ alone. Looking at 2 Corinthians 5:17 and Luke 9:23, this message explores the relationship between identity, desires, discipleship, and union with Christ. Christians are not defined by their struggles, feelings, or desires. Through faith in Christ, believers become new creations and receive a secure identity grounded in God's grace and redemption. In a culture searching for meaning and belonging, the gospel points us to the lasting hope and stability found in Christ alone.
